Understanding the Science Behind Garcinia Cambogia
Garcinia cambogia is a tropical fruit that has gained popularity check here as a weight-loss supplement. Its active ingredient, hydroxycitric acid (HCA), is believed to work by inhibiting an enzyme called citrate lyase, which plays a role in fat production . While some studies suggest that garcinia cambogia may be effective for weight loss, more robust scientific evidence is needed to {fully understand its potential benefits .

Benefits and Risks of Garcinia Cambogia Supplement
Garcinia cambogia is a popular weight-loss supplement that contains a substance called hydroxycitric acid (HCA). Proponents claim that HCA can help weight loss by reducing appetite and preventing the formation of fat. However, research on the efficacy of garcinia cambogia is mixed.
Some studies have shown that garcinia cambogia may cause modest weight loss, but others have found no significant effects. It's important to note that numerous of these studies were small, and more research is needed to validate the well-being and long-term results of garcinia cambogia supplementation.
While garcinia cambogia is generally considered as safe for most people when used in reasonable amounts, potential adverse reactions may include:
- Stomach problems
- Fatigue
- Interactions with other medications
It's essential to speak with a healthcare professional before taking garcinia cambogia, especially if you have any pre-existing conditions. They can advise whether it is appropriate for you and assist you in determining the correct dosage.
